Discover the most popular places to visit in Central Square
Brewerton Speedway
8.8/10 (6 reviews)
This historic 1/3-mile clay oval has thrilled racing fans with high-speed action since 1948. Experience the roar of engines under the lights during Friday night races from spring through fall.
Fort Brewerton
6.8/10 (3 reviews)
Step back in time at Fort Brewerton, a strategic British outpost from the French and Indian War. Explore the reconstructed blockhouse museum with its colonial artifacts and military exhibits.
Hastings Town Hall
Hastings Town Hall serves as the administrative heart of the community, hosting public meetings and essential services. Visit during weekday hours to experience small-town governance or attend a community event.
Central Square Library
This community hub houses an extensive collection of books and hosts engaging programs for all ages. Browse the stacks, join a trivia night, or use their genealogy services for a uniquely local experience.
Brewerton Range Rear Lighthouse
This historic 85-foot concrete tower guided mariners through Oneida Lake and Erie Canal since 1916. Enjoy tranquil views from the park while learning about its maritime significance through displays.
Goettell Community Park
Goettel Community Park is Central Square's vibrant social hub featuring a ball field, gazebo and Butterfly Garden. Enjoy summer concerts or reserve the pavilion for family gatherings amid well-maintained grounds.

Oliver Stevens Blockhouse Museum
This reconstructed 18th-century blockhouse showcases Oliver Stevens' settler life and Native American artifacts. Explore colonial history through antique displays while docents share the region's rich past.
